Comprehending Foggy Glass

Foggy glass occurs when condensation types in between the layers of double or triple-pane windows.  Misted Double Glazing Solutions  can be a frustrating issue, indicating that the seals of the window have actually failed, permitting moisture to permeate. Here are some typical reasons for foggy glass:

CauseDescription
Failed SealsThe most typical factor; seals break down due to age or wear.
HumidityHigh humidity levels can result in condensation forming on glass.
Temperature level DifferencesQuick modifications in temperature can cause moisture build-up.
Poor InstallationIncorrectly set up windows might not fit well, resulting in air leakages.

Cost Consideration

The cost of repairing or changing foggy glass can differ extensively based upon the approaches chosen and the degree of the damage. Here's a breakdown of estimated costs for the most typical alternatives:

Repair MethodEstimated Cost
Do It Yourself Desiccant Packs₤ 10 - ₤ 50
DIY Hairdryer MethodFree (air drying)
Professional Seal Replacement₤ 100 - ₤ 300 per window
Professional Glass Replacement₤ 200 - ₤ 600 per window

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TION

Q1: Is foggy glass always a sign of an issue?

A1: Not always. Some condensation can occur due to temperature modifications or humidity but extended fogging suggests a seal failure.

Q2: Can I clean the inside of the double glass panes myself?

A2: Attempting to clean in between the panes can result in more damage. It's advised to seek professional help.

Q3: How long can I wait to address foggy windows?

A3: Address issues as soon as possible. Delaying can cause more damage, mold growth, and higher repair costs.
